Eating Disorders? Depression? HELP!? |
Both of my sisters have eating disorders, and they have depression! They are constatly looking in the mirror, and it just makes me so sad! I always cry about it! I don't know what to do! You learn in Life that you can't HELP anyone unless they want to be helped. And not only that, but they actually have to take the first step to becoming better. You can only try being their friend. Remind them everyday how pretty they are, how much you like hanging out with them, and how smart they are. The rest is up to them. It's sad, but you can't make them better as much as you want to help. Just be there for them, and listen to them when they want to vent, and try to be a positive influence in their lives.
